ANNA FISCH IN THE STAND Flemington, N.J., Feb. 9. After the closing of the defence in the Hauptmann trial yesterday the prosecuton called witness in rebuttal of the case for the de- fence. These witnesses impugned Hauptmann's alibis on the night of the kidnapping of the Lindbergh baby, and the suggestion that the crime was committed. by Isadore - Fisch.

The court "adjourned till to-day. when the remainder of "the 22 re- buttal witnesses are expected to be heard.

Mr. Edward Reilly, vainly sought to shake the witness. It is believed the case will go to the jury" on Tuesday next.-

Reuter.

Flemingon, Feb. 10. At the conclusion of the testi- mony by witnesses called by the prosecution to rebut" the defence evidence in the Hauptmann Case, 12 the defence counsel requested that the jury be directed to return a verdict of not guilty. Judge Trenton House.. chard promptly denied this and the Court adjourned. till February 11, when counsel will address the jury. Beater

FIRM FAILS [Special" to the "Hong Kong Dally

Press" (Copyright).1

London, Feb. 8.

to the severe crisis prevailing in the The second firm to fall a prey

Produce market is the firm of James Shakespeare, one of the lead- inb houses of the metal and pro- duce trade. A group of brokers have petitioned for the compulsory winding-up of the firm whose director, Bishirgian played a lead- ing part in organisirig the "pepper corner." Sir William McClintock, known as the trustee of the Royal Mail affair, has been appointed as provisional liquidator.

Last August the firm was con- verted into a joint stock company with a capital of £375,000 but only. twenty per cent. of the shares were subscribed by the public Transocean Kvo, Hin
